Output 6e534f613ef95131f8bdfcc4c2960e726b7b208c29d43cc1993b9b1c2fd6122c:48

value
51847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7272f73bf15d5d07e736cd8bf590e5f1bcc6c289 OP_EQUAL
address
3C8AgNcDW2hDVQJ5Y4wqefhC5jXioZza3e
transaction
6e534f613ef95131f8bdfcc4c2960e726b7b208c29d43cc1993b9b1c2fd6122c
confirmations
138248
spent
true